The provision of localized, sustainable water production depends on water generation systems that produce clean water from atmospheric moisture. According to WiseGuy Reports, the Atmospheric Water Generator Market is projected to reach USD 5 billion by 2035, with water generation systems representing the essential solution for global water challenges.
Technology and System Integration
Water generation systems integrate water extraction, filtration, and storage for comprehensive water production. Systems range from small-scale residential units to large-scale industrial and municipal installations. The integration of renewable energy and smart controls enhances system performance.
Applications and Sector Requirements
Water generation systems serve drinking water, irrigation, food processing, and emergency relief. Large scale systems dominate the market, playing a crucial role in meeting the water needs of urban areas and industries.
Regional Dynamics and Market Development
North America and Europe lead water generation system adoption, driven by water quality regulations and sustainability. Asia-Pacific is the fastest-growing market, driven by water scarcity and urbanization. The Middle East and Africa are emerging markets with urgent water needs.
Future Outlook and Market Opportunities
Water generation systems benefit from water scarcity, technology innovation, and sustainability goals. The development of more energy-efficient and cost-effective systems will accelerate adoption.
